FAQ: Why did the Larkspur query planner get slower last week?

Short version: the v41 planner started picking nested-loop joins on the digest tables after stats drifted. It's a known regression, not your query's fault. Workaround is to pin the old plan via the Larkspur hint file until v42 lands. The hint file is encrypted at rest — yes, really, long story involving the Tilbury audit. To decrypt it locally you'll need the recovery passphrase, which is this one:

unlock words, bawef-kahap: sorax-sorir-quenys-aldok

Finance Review Summary — Divestiture of the Marlowe Coatings Unit

For heads of department: the sale of Marlowe Coatings to Ashgrove Industrial closed at the end of the quarter. Net proceeds exceeded plan by roughly 8%, and transition services wind down over six months. Headcount transfers are complete. The rationale and next steps for redeployment follow immediately below.

management briefing: The renewal with Ulaathix Group closes at $2 million a year, 15 percent below the last contract. Project Oliwyn slips by two quarters because of the audit delay.

Hi team,

Before I hand off the 3.2 release, please note the humidity sensor drift reported on Verdana controllers in the Elmbrook trial site. Drift exceeds 4% after roughly ten days of continuous operation; firmware 3.2.1 adds an automatic recalibration cycle every 72 hours. Support should advise growers to install 3.2.1 and trigger a manual recalibration once. The hotfix bundle must be verified before distribution, so I'm including the signing key used for the 3.2.1 packages below.

release key, fahof-yagap: bky3_m5d

Onboarding: Cron drift at Vexlin

Welcome aboard. Your first task is the cron drift investigation on the Tallow scheduler — jobs have been firing up to four minutes late since the clock-source change. To inspect the scheduler host, unlock the drift-analysis workspace using the recovery passphrase below.

unlock words, fawig-bagef: olidor-holir-istox-holath-tamys-quenion-giliel